Schoolcraft College is located in Livonia, Michigan and has a total student population of 8,116. During the the most recent year for which data is available, 38 students received their associate's degree in culinary arts.

Careers That Culinary Arts Grads May Go Into

A degree in culinary arts can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for MI, the home state for Schoolcraft College.

Occupation Jobs in MI Average Salary in MI
Restaurant Cooks 37,160 $25,550
Food Preparation and Serving Worker Supervisors 30,200 $35,140
Bartenders 17,500 $24,070
Institution and Cafeteria Cooks 8,560 $28,410
Bakers 5,800 $26,430
